display:none;隐藏
display:block; 显示隐藏 不占位置
opacity:0;
opacity:1; 显示隐藏
占位置
overflower:hidden;height:0;
这两者要结合使用
不占位置
transform:translate scale(0);占位置
visibility: hidden;
占位置
position:absolote; 不占位置
position:realitive; 占位置
z-index 降低层级
clip-path法
clip-path:使用裁剪方式创建元素的可显示区域。区域内的部分显示,区域外的隐藏。
只需要把元素的可显示区域裁剪为0即可,会保留位置
div:nth-child(2) { clip-path: circle(0); background-color: blue; } ———————————————— 版权声明:本文为CSDN博主「赤蓝紫」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。 原文链接:blog.csdn.net/chilanzi/ar…